I Wish I Knew Your Name
Roberto J. Prinselaar

I knew you once upon a time
Like I knew many more
I think I knew your last name
Before I learned the score

You worked and slept alongside of me
A member of the crew
Not knowing you would soon be gone
Your life would soon be through

You did your duty on the gun
You were good at what you did
No one would think by watching you
That you were just a kid

I really don't know what it was
That hit you that day
No time to stop, we carried on
No one knew what to say

Your place was filled by another kid
Who looked about the same
And now I wish I knew you then
I wish I knew your name
